Comprehending Optical Fibre Screening
Optical fiber screening is an important process in telecommunications that ensures the integrity and performance of fiber optic networks. This screening encompasses a variety of procedures created to evaluate the physical and functional attributes of optical fibres - robotic vision. Key criteria assessed include optical power loss, bandwidth capacity, and mistake location, which are crucial for preserving top notch communication web links
The testing procedure generally entails making use of customized devices such as Optical Time-Domain Reflectometers (OTDR) and Optical Power Meters. OTDRs are employed to determine and characterize faults, mates, and ports within the fibre, while power meters gauge the transmitted light signal strength to establish efficiency.
Moreover, screening is conducted at various stages, consisting of throughout installation, maintenance, and troubleshooting, to make sure that the network meets market criteria and functional requirements. Compliance with criteria set by organizations like the International Telecommunication Union (ITU) and the Telecoms Sector Association (TIA) is critical.

Usual Testing Methods
Checking optical fibers uses various techniques to make sure the honesty and performance of telecommunications networks. Among the most typical strategies is Optical Time Domain Name Reflectometry (OTDR), which assesses the entire size of the fiber by sending out a pulse of light and measuring the reflections triggered by flaws or breaks. This technique supplies thorough details about the location and severity of faults.
Another prevalent method is using Optical Power Meters, which determine the amount of light transferred with the fibre. This method helps identify the loss of signal stamina, making sure that it fulfills market requirements. In Addition, Aesthetic Mistake Locators (VFL) are utilized click resources to determine breaks or serious bends in the fibre by projecting a visible laser light right into the wire.
Insertion loss screening is additionally essential, as it evaluates the loss of signal power arising from links and splices within the network. The use of Polarization Mode Dispersion (PMD) screening examines the effect of fibre my blog features on signal honesty.
Each of these techniques plays an important role in keeping the performance and reliability of optical fiber networks, eventually contributing to smooth telecoms operations.
